NextEye Secures Chinese Distribution Rights for Domestic Eco-Friendly Detergent Brand 'Rainbow Shop'... Agreement with Seongsin Sangsa

[Asia Economy Reporter Yoo Hyun-seok] Next i has established a strategic partnership with Seongsin Sangsa, an eco-friendly natural detergent manufacturing company famous for the domestic representative eco-friendly detergent brand ‘Rainbow Shop’.


On the 10th, Next i announced that it sign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MOU) with Seongsin Sangsa to secure the Chinese distribution rights for Rainbow Shop products. This project was conducted under the supervision of Mot Private Equity, a private equity fund (PEF) management company that acquired Seongsin Sangsa.


In December of last year, Next i invested 12.3 billion KRW in ‘Mot Beauty Bio Private Equity Investment Partnership,’ established by Mot PE to promote new businesses such as bio. This was to generate fund investment returns through acquiring promising companies and to create business synergy between Next i and the Chinese market.


Seongsin Sangsa launched the ‘Rainbow Shop’ brand in 2011 and expanded its product line based on the ‘eco-friendly trio’ known as baking soda, citric acid, and sodium percarbonate, to include kitchen detergents, laundry detergents, fabric softeners, dishwasher and air fryer detergents, household goods, and body care products. Due to the steady popularity of eco-friendly cleaning agents, it achieved first place in sales on major online shopping sites and recorded sales of 9 billion KRW last year.


Kim Won-geun, head of Mot PE, said, “Seongsin Sangsa is the number one domestic eco-friendly natural detergent company equipped with all systems from premium eco-friendly product planning and research and development, raw material sourcing and manufacturing, online-centered marketing and sales, to after-sales customer service.” He added, “By utilizing our domestic and international sales networks, we will enter the Chinese, Taiwanese, Southeast Asian, Japanese, North American, and European markets and grow it into a leading eco-friendly natural detergent company representing South Korea.”


He continued, “Especially by leveraging Next i’s distribution network, which has strong dominance in the Chinese market, we will be able to successfully establish the ‘Rainbow Shop’ product lineup in China.” He also said, “We plan to expand the product line beyond detergents to cosmetics, diapers, wet wipes, quarantine supplies, pet products, and also plan new expansions and additions to manufacturing and production facilities.”


According to Mot PE, the Chinese detergent market’s liquid detergent segment alone reaches an annual scale of 30 billion yuan (approximately 5.5 trillion KRW), raising expectations for increased sales of Seongsin Sangsa following Next i’s entry into the Chinese market.


A Next i official said, “By leveraging Seongsin Sangsa’s excellent product capabilities and our Chinese distribution network, both companies will grow together,” and added, “Starting with eco-friendly detergent exports, we plan to continue cooperation in various fields in the future.”
